A successful financial year for the First Railway

In 2018, the First Railway transported 587,500 guests. This is an 18.2 per cent increase on the record previous year. At CHF 17 million, the aerial gondola belonging to the Jungfrau Railway Group achieved the highest transport revenue in its history. The 2018 financial year was discussed in today's AGM in Grindelwald.

The First Railway continued its success story in the 2018 financial year, once again exceeding the good performance of the previous year. It transported 587,500 guests. This is a passenger record and an increase of 18.2 per cent on the previous year. In the summer months from April to November 2018, the increase was 26.8 per cent. Total transport income increased by 29.2% to 17.0 million Swiss francs. It rose by 30.9 per cent to CHF 10.6 million in the summer season and by 30.6 per cent to CHF 6.4 million in the winter season.

The fact that the First Railway, after its launch in 2017, was in continuous operation for the second time between the winter and summer season paid off. This meant that guests could be offered an attractive excursion destination in April. The long-lasting warm summer weather contributed to the good result.

Growth in the adventure offer
Growth was also recorded in the adventure offer. In 2018, it generated revenue of CHF 3.4 million, an increase of CHF 1 million on the previous year. This result is particularly noteworthy, since it is a major challenge for mountain railways to generate income in addition to the sale of train tickets, with offers on the mountain in the highly competitive price market. Thanks to the new adventure offers, 20 positions have been created at the First Railway in recent years.

To further strengthen the First – Top of Adventure brand and the First Railway, the company is constantly investing in increasing the attractiveness of its offer on the mountain. Two further projects are planned, the planning permission for which is still pending.

Firstbahn AG is part of the Jungfrau Railway Group. Important success factors for the 6-seater aerial gondola from Grindelwald to First are its clear positioning as a year-round experience mountain as well as a winter sports area for freestylers big and small.
